Paterson's Silk Weavers took the field in 1896 as part of the Atlantic League, representing a New Jersey city that powered America's textile industry. Baseball and mill life were inseparable then, and a team named for the trade carried real civic pride. Some clubs honored a city's identity so deeply they became the identity itself.
